Balochistan – An Ideal Location for Installing Solar Panels
Solar power is a great initiative for creating an eco-friendly environment. Also, if placed in the right location and installed correctly, the solar and can be utilized to generate huge amounts of sustainable energy. In recent years, a great number of countries across the world have switched to more sustainable. solar power plants have generated […]